Here is some information on the Hershey's Better Basket Blog Hop:
"This Easter season Hershey is all about helping you to create Better Easter Baskets with their special limited edition Easter candies found at Walmart.
More importantly, Hershey wants to promote the idea of going good in our own communities. The Hershey Company is committed to making a difference in the communities where we live in, and has a heritage of giving back to the community."
Thanks to Hershey's and 20 different bloggers looking to blog for a good cause, baskets like the one above were created and given to charities of each bloggers choice to spread Hershey's ongoing message around: We are ALL working together to do good in and out of our own communities!
In addition to those 20 baskets donated to charity, Hershey's is also sponsoring a Better Basket Blog Hop where Hershey will donate $10 per blog post entry for the Children's Miracle Network, up to $5,000. How amazing is that!
